Output 90f7d392864267631c9e5125fcbf80a365bc125a7ae82ee847e96bdce3a48a76:1

value
43655
script pubkey
OP_0 OP_PUSHBYTES_20 d1cab5962d763490b5c228f61a1fb4b011e5ec44
address
bc1q689tt93dwc6fpdwz9rmp58a5kqg7tmzyupyh6e
transaction
90f7d392864267631c9e5125fcbf80a365bc125a7ae82ee847e96bdce3a48a76
spent
true